What is a fox marriage?

The phenomenon of sunshine during rain is recognized around the world as an unusual and (possibly) supernatural event. In some Asian cultures it is referred to as a fox’s wedding [kitsune no yomeiri in Japanese], a time when the forest creatures would come out and celebrate the union of two foxes.

How many tails does a Kitsune have?

nine tails Kitsune have as many as nine tails. Generally, a greater number of tails indicates an older and more powerful Kitsune; in fact, some folktales say that a fox will only grow additional tails after it has lived 100 years.

What is Inari Japanese?

Inari, in Japanese mythology, god primarily known as the protector of rice cultivation. … The fox, symbolizing both benevolence and malevolence, is sometimes identified with the messenger of Inari, and statues of foxes are found in great numbers both inside and outside shrines dedicated to the rice god.

What does the devil’s beating his wife mean?

Whenever you hear someone say the Devil’s beating his wife, the speaker means that the sun is shining while it rains. … In other words, it’s what some people call a sun shower.

Where does the devil is beating his wife come from?

The first recorded use of this phrase was in 1703 in a French play, to go and thrash him round the church-yard, as the devil does his wife in rainy weather when the sun shines. Then years later, a writer Jonathan Swift used it in 1738: the devil was beating his wife behind the door with a shoulder of mutton.

What does a Kitsune symbolize?

Kitsune is the Japanese word for fox. Foxes are a common subject of Japanese folklore; in English, kitsune refers to them in this context. Stories depict them as intelligent beings and as possessing magical abilities that increase with their age and wisdom. Foremost among these is the ability to assume human form.

What is Hachiman the god of?

Hachiman, (Japanese: Eight Banners) one of the most popular Shint deities of Japan; the patron deity of the Minamoto clan and of warriors in general; often referred to as the god of war.

Who is inari married to?

One tradition says that Inari was married to Ukemochi / Ogetsu. When she was killed by the moon god Tsuki-yomi, Inari stepped in to replace her as protector of the rice crop. Uga Benzaiten, incorporates both Shinto and Buddhist attributes and fulfills many of the same roles as Inari.

Are Kami male or female?

Since ancient times, the Japanese worshiped spirits (kami) who were believed to exist abundantly in such forms of the natural world as mountains, rocks, waterfalls, and trees. As such, they were not depicted in human form, male or female.

What is it called when it’s snowing and sunny?

Can it really snow on a cloudless, sunny day? It can if it’s diamond dust. More like Mother Nature’s tinsel than snow, this meteorological phenomenon is caused by millions of tiny ice crystals that form near the ground.

What is pineapple rain?

Pineapple Express is a non-technical term for a meteorological phenomenon characterized by a strong and persistent large-scale flow of warm moist air, and the associated heavy precipitation both in the waters immediately northeast of the Hawaiian Islands and extending northeast to any location along the Pacific coast …
